Under a comparative negligence system, if Chez is responsible for 40% of his injuries:
zhenek [66]

Answer:

<h3>a. he could recover 60% of his damages. </h3><h3 />

Explanation:

Generally, comparative negligence aims to split accidental recovery burden between the plaintiff and the defendant according to the proportion of the damaged they each are responsible for.

Here, Chez, the plaintiff, is responsible for 40% of his injuries, so he will recover 60% of his damages from the defendant.

In case if Chez was responsible for more than 50% of his damage, the court may bar the plaintiff to receive any recovery charges as the plaintiff is also held equally responsible.

Why does your heart rate increase when you exercise
I am Lyosha [343]
During exercise, your body may need three or four times your normal cardiac output, because your muscles need more oxygen when you exert yourself. During exercise, your heart typically beats faster so that more blood gets out to your body.
